New Retablo blessed by Archbishop Soc

20 January 2012 – San Fabian, Pangasinan. “Keep the story of this fiesta.9retablo alive. Tell your children who will tell their children’s children how we built the retablo. How the people of San Fabian in 2011 came together with a sense of mission, and with gratitude in their hearts, built this new and beautiful retablo!” Father Oliver E. Mendoza said in his message before the retablo of the church of the Parish of St. Fabian, Pope and Martyr, was formally blessed by Archbishop Socrates B. Villegas .

The blessing was done during the Eucharistic Celebration in honor of the patron saint of the town, St. Fabian, Pope and Martyr, on 20 January 2012, at 5:00 PM.

Procession in honor of St. Fabian

A procession was held after the celebration of the Eucharist. It was Photo0098participated in by the faithful, the members of the barangay ecclesial communities. The barangays brought the images and statues of their barangay patrons.

“Iba and Dios!”

In his homily, Archbishop Soc emphasized how differently God’s ways are in relation to man’s way and thinking. “God is not always practical, according to man’s thinking and man’s ways.” “’Iba ang Dios’ when he forgives and loves”, he further said.

Libro na Pisasalamat

The names of all the donors and all those who helped and supported the construction of the new retablo were enshrined in the new retablo. The names were written in the “Libro na Pisasalamat” which was put in a special place at the bottom of the Tabernacle of the retablo.

Archbishop Soc acknowledged the effort and the sacrifices of the parishioners of St. Fabian. “God knows the sacrifices you have made in order for the retablo to be made. Your names are in the heart of our Lord. They are kept near the Tabernacle where our Lord is.”
